How to Import Cars from USA to Nigeria

How to Import Cars from USA to Nigeria

Importing cars from the USA to Nigeria has become increasingly popular, primarily due to the high quality and extensive variety of vehicles available. This comprehensive guide will walk you through the crucial steps involved in importing a car, ensuring a smooth and successful process.

  1. Research and Select a Reliable Car Dealership or Auction Site in the USA

    Start by researching reputable auction sites and dealerships like eBay Motors, Copart, Carfast Express, IAAI, and Manheim. Ensure the site has positive reviews and a good reputation for honesty and customer service.

  2. Check the Car's History and Condition Thoroughly

    Before purchasing, check the car's history using services like Carfax or AutoCheck. Hire an inspector at the auction for an additional fee to provide extra photos, videos, and demonstrate how the engine runs and the car drives.

  3. Register and Win the Car at Auction

    To purchase the car, participate in the auction. On sites like Copart, register and pay a membership fee (typically $200 to $400). A deposit may also be required. Understand the bidding process and set a maximum bid to avoid overspending. Be prepared to act quickly and strategically to win.

  4. Arrange for Shipping and Understand the Associated Costs

    After winning the car, arrange shipping to Nigeria. Contact several shipping companies for quotes and understand the shipping options available, such as container or Roll-on/Roll-off (RoRo). Inquire about insurance options to protect your vehicle during transit. Shipping costs vary based on the vehicle's size and weight, and the chosen shipping method.

  5. Complete the Necessary Paperwork for Customs Clearance in Nigeria

    Prepare all necessary documents, including the bill of lading, the car's invoice, and the certificate of origin. Submit these to Nigerian customs officials. Hiring a customs broker can help ensure all regulations are met and avoid delays.

  6. Ensure You Have All Required Documents

    Double-check that you have all required documents, including the bill of lading, the sale invoice, and the certificate of origin. These are essential for customs clearance and to prove ownership of the vehicle.

How Long to Ship a Car from USA to Nigeria

How Long to Ship a Car from USA to Nigeria

Shipping a car from the USA to Nigeria typically takes between 4 to 6 weeks. The exact duration depends on several factors:

  • Shipping Method: Container shipping can be faster and more secure, but Roll-on/Roll-off (RoRo) shipping is often more affordable.
  • Shipping Company Schedule: Different companies have varying schedules and transit times.
  • Destination Port: The port of arrival in Nigeria can impact the delivery time based on its efficiency and congestion levels.
  • Customs Clearance: The time required for customs processing in Nigeria can affect the overall delivery time.

To expedite the shipping process, consider the following:

How Long to Ship a Car from USA to Nigeria

  • Choose a Reputable Shipping Company: Opt for companies known for their efficiency and reliability.
  • Select Priority Shipping Services: Some companies offer expedited shipping options at a higher cost.
  • Prepare Documentation in Advance: Ensure all necessary paperwork is completed and ready for customs clearance to avoid delays.
